The judges' decision struck down a law that Mr. Netanyahu's government passed last year to limit the judiciary's powers. The more consequential part of the ruling, experts said, was a sweeping 12-3 decision determining that the top court had the authority to review and countermand Basic Laws, which have quasi-constitutional status in Israel.
Although Mr. Netanyahu's party said the court decision was in opposition to the nation's desire for unity, especially in a time of war, it was unclear what, if any, action his government would take.
